Description: A Better CD Encoder
A frontend program to cdparanoia, wget, cd-discid, id3, and your favorite
- Ogg/Vorbis, MP3, FLAC or Ogg/Speex encoder (defaults to oggenc). Grabs an
- entire CD and converts each track to Ogg/Vorbis, MP3, FLAC or Ogg/Speex,
- then comments or ID3-tags each file, with one command.
+ Ogg/Vorbis, MP3, FLAC, Ogg/Speex and/or MPP/MP+(Musepack) encoder (defaults
+ to oggenc). Grabs an entire CD and converts each track to the specified
+ formats and then comments or ID3-tags each file, with one command.
+ .
+ With abcde you can encode several formats with one single command, using a
+ single CD read operation. It also allows you to read and encode while not
+ on the internet, and later query a CDDB server to tag your files.
